Chemo is poison. That's the entire point. Cancer is your own cells, which means medicines that treat things like bacteria and viruses won't work.
You need something that can kill your own cells because that's the only way to get rid of cancer. If you're lucky, it's localized enough that you can cut it out. If not, as the cancer is widespread or inoperable, then you need something that can destroy your own cells. You need to kill the widespread cancer while leaving enough of the healthy cells alive to recover.
And, frankly, every single medicine out there is pretty much a poison. But when used in the correct amounts, and applied in the correct way, it becomes beneficial. Medicine to calm a racing heart can in large enough doses stop your heart. That is the entire reason why it works as medicine. Because it induces an effect on the body. And sometimes the negative effect can be repurposed into something beneficial. That's what makes it medicine.
This is also why people need to go to school for so long in order to give out medicine. Because it's a difficult job and people can easily be hurt if you do it wrong. So doctors go to school to make sure that they can do it right.
